2017年3月份用HB在线打包的IOSAPP,审核被拒绝,原因如下:
- 5 Performance: Software Requirements (iOS)
- 10.0 Before You Submit: Program License Agreement (iOS)
Performance - 2.5.2
Your app, extension, and/or linked framework appears to contain code designed explicitly with the capability to change your app’s behavior or functionality after App Review approval, which is not in compliance with App Store Review Guideline 2.5.2 and section 3.3.2 of the Apple Developer Program License Agreement.
This code, combined with a remote resource, can facilitate significant changes to your app’s behavior compared to when it was initially reviewed for the App Store. While you may not be using this functionality currently, it has the potential to load private frameworks, private methods, and enable future feature changes. This includes any code which passes arbitrary parameters to dynamic methods such as dlopen(), dlsym(), respondsToSelector:, performSelector:, method_exchangeImplementations(), and running remote scripts in order to change app behavior and/or call SPI, based on the contents of the downloaded script. Even if the remote resource is not intentionally malicious, it could easily be hijacked via a Man In The Middle (MiTM) attack, which can pose a serious security vulnerability to users of your app.
Next Steps
Perform an in-depth review of your app and remove any code, frameworks, or SDKs that fall in line with the functionality described above and resubmit your app’s binary for review.
PLA 1.2
The seller and company names associated with your app do not reflect the name of the responsible institution in the app or its metadata, as required by section 1.2 of the Apple Developer Program License Agreement.
请问下,官方有这个解决方案么?用在线打包,没办法知道调用的SDK中哪些不合法的啊。导至APP始终不能审核通过。
另外,新协议中说我的开发者帐户信息和提交的APP内容没有实质性关联。 大家对这个新问题是怎么解决的呢。。这个新审核协议是2017年新规定的,2016年我发布的IOS到APPSTORE都没有问题。
有遇到这些问题的可回复,一起讨论下。
9***@qq.com
怎么解决的?
2017-04-11 14:54